Crystal Structure of [4-(Methylsulfanyl)Phenyl]Acetic Acid
Jerry P. Jasinski,Ray J. Butcher,M. T. Swamy,Badiadka Narayana,Balladka Kunhanna Sarojini,Hemmige S. Yathirajan +5 more
TL;DR: In this paper, the authors showed that C9H10O2S (I) is a classic O−H···O hydrogen-bonded compound with O−O distances of 2.673(2) and 2.646(2)-A, in a R677 2� 2�� 2 (8) graph-set motif which link the molecules into pairs around inversion centers in the unit cell.

(6Z)-3,5-Bis(4-fluoro-phen-yl)-6-(1-hy-droxy-ethyl-idene)cyclo-hex-2-en-1-one.
Jerry P. Jasinski,James A. Golen,Seranthimata Samshuddin,Badiadka Narayana,Hemmige S. Yathirajan +4 more
TL;DR: In the title compound, C20H16F2O2, the cyclohex-2-en-1-one ring adopts a distorted envelope conformation and the dihedral angles between its six-atom mean plane and the fluorophenyl rings are 38.9(8) and 82.3(1)°.
